Lot 1020
CORINTHIA. Corinth. Circa 350-285 BC. Stater (Silver, 24 mm, 8.47 g, 9 h). Ϙ Pegasos flying left. Rev. Head of Athena to left, wearing Corinthian helmet; below chin, Δ; behind neck guard, I and facing herm holding kerykeion in his right hand and cornucopiae in his left. BCD Corinth 135. Calciati 460. Ravel 1084. Beautifully toned. Small edge split and the reverse heavily double struck, otherwise, very fine.

From the collection of Judge Hans-Joachim Specht (1935-2024), started in 1963.
